    Life insurance is a financial product for indemnification, income and inheritance planning. All financial purchases must first determine product suitability for the buyer. If your financial liability is temporary, then term life insurance is the main consideration. If your financial liability is permanent, then term life insurance is the main consideration.
     
    Indemnification and inheritance are death benefit solutions. An income scenario is cash accumulation solution. For tax advantaged income current assumption universal life has three crediting method options for long term savers and investors: interest rate, indices and separate sub accounts that use market equities and bonds. If the policy is designed with the lowest TAMRA compliant death benefit option, the potential for income is increased.

    To know which life insurance is right for you, you really need to sit down with an insurance professional who offers a variety of products, and let him/her help you figure it out. I have seen a number of people put in hours of research and worry over what type of life insurance to get, then when they called us to buy it, their health did not qualify them for that type of policy. 

    If you are working with someone who carries a lot of different companies, along with different types of policies, you will be able to find something that works best for your age, your health, your need and your budget. Just 15 minutes on the phone or meeting somewhere can help so much.
